28th July 1914 Austria-Hungary declares War on Serbia. Later in the evening the Empire strikes back at Serbia for harboring the Black Hand Terrorist organization that Killed Archduke Franz Ferdinand, nephew of Emperor Franz Josef and heir to the Austro-Hungarian Empire by Shelling a Serbian Military installation. The Powder Keg had been lit and the fuse was burning down. The Next Day Austro-Hungarian Gun Boats Shelled Belgrade. The inevitable invasion would not begin until 12 July 1914. Germany would invade Belgium on 4 August bringing England into the conflict. The Stage was set for the world's first world war.
